When determining speed( speed= distance swam divided by time to swim distance) what is the unit of measure?
We swam a 25 meter pool what would be our unit of measure?

Hi tessier4ak,
I would suggest m/s (read "meters per second"). For example, if it took you 20 s to swim 25 m, your average speed would be (25 m)/(20 s) = 1.25 m/s.
